Output df1f97ce801bd0ef93eef798cd7a06fcf050e3a847ae9a045f5642d338598513:3

value
362903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fdd7f1c4139d6daa2f615cae98980b7da6a0bcd OP_EQUAL
address
3DM75kicy6pGxh1WUGpUqaFmzyQRKc7UpK
transaction
df1f97ce801bd0ef93eef798cd7a06fcf050e3a847ae9a045f5642d338598513
confirmations
282991
spent
true